310 votes

Impression de toutes les variables globales / variables locales?

Comment puis-je imprimer toutes les variables globales / variables locales? Est-ce possible dans gdb?

458voto

KennyTM Points 232647

Type info variables à la liste "Tous globales et statiques, les noms de variables".

Type info locals à la liste "les variables Locales de l'actuel cadre de la pile" (les noms et les valeurs), y compris les variables statiques dans cette fonction.

Type info args à la liste "les Arguments de l'actuel cadre de la pile" (les noms et les valeurs).

100voto

Samuel Åslund Points 223

Dans le cas où vous souhaitez afficher les variables locales d’une utilisation de fonction appel avant

Par exemple :

24voto

Evgeni Sergeev Points 1517

En outre, depuis `` ne pas afficher les arguments de la fonction que vous êtes en, utiliser

Par exemple :

et ne sera pas montré de `` . Le message ne sera « Aucun locaux. »

Référence : commande de gens du pays les informations.

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X